Arcadis is actively seeking an entry-level Electrical Engineer (Power) with 0-3 years of experience to join our Water Business Area team in Columbus, OH; Detroit, MI; or Akron/Toledo, OH. May 2027 graduates are encouraged to apply.

This is an exciting opportunity for an Electrical Engineer, with consulting engineering experience, to join our team and be involved in a variety of electrical engineering tasks for Municipal and Industrial water / wastewater projects; such as those regarding design, analysis, and layout of power distribution systems, standby power systems, lighting systems, data communications, equipment relay logic, and instrumentation and controls systems, with support from one of the best-qualified consulting firms in the country and a strong nationally recognized technical staff. 

Role accountabilities:

As an entry-level Electrical Engineer, you will contribute to a diverse range of electrical design projects, with a primary focus on municipal water and wastewater treatment facilities and their associated electrical systems. 

In this role, you will 

  • Define design criteria, performing detailed calculations, and developing key deliverables such as one-line diagrams, control schematics, plans, and specifications. Proficiency in AutoCAD and Revit is essential, as these tools will be integral to the design and execution of electrical systems for engineering and construction projects.
  • Prepare construction cost estimates, conducting code compliance reviews, performing field investigations, and drafting technical reports and memorandums. 
  • During the construction phase, you will provide critical engineering support, including reviewing equipment submittals, shop drawings, and responding to contractor RFIs (Requests for Information).
